CHRIST CHURCH MORNINGSIDE, HOLY CORNER
SCOTTISH EPISCOPALIAN
Various windows, late 19th, early 20th. "Extensive stained glass by Ballantine" Churches to visit. 2 western windows in the south wall are in memory of the Rev. Francis Edward Belcombe, the first Incumbent 1875-1885, and presented by members of the congregation. Window in the north wall commemorates Dr. Bruce Allan Bremner who was the main force in the movement to erect the church. BORTHWICK, Capt A E: West rose window was a thank offering by the congregation on the occasion of the 50th anniversary of the church and was dedicated on 4th June 1926. It was designed and executed by Captain A.E. Borthwick, R.S.W., a member of the congregation.

CORSTORPHINE OLD PARISH CHURCH, KIRK LOAN
CHURCH OF SCOTLAND
With the exception of the 1970 south transept window, all the stained glass was installed in 1904-05. BALLANTINE & GARDINER: Large window North Transept depicting the 'Works of Mercy'. BALLANTINE & Son: Great East window in the chancel, the 'Supper at Emmaus'. All other windows except these listed here. BRYSON, N: South-east nave, 'Consider the Lilies' . South-east chancel, 'The Good Shepherd and the Lamb of God'. WEBSTER, G: 3-l window in Transept, "The Dual Baptism - by water and by the Holy Spirit" 1970. Illustrated in BSMGP Directory, 1972.
